Description

WHO YOU ARE:

  • Undergraduate degree in Commerce, Business or Finance is required.
  • Chartered Professional Accountant (CPA) Designation or equivalent
  • Minimum of 2-3 years of experience conducting research and providing technical accounting advise in a publicly traded company or with an external accounting firm.
  • Previous involvement in transaction support and/or acquisition will be considered an asset.
  • Possess a good understanding of IFRS with demonstrated knowledge and ability in researching and documenting new accounting guidance and accounting treatment of issues.
  • Strong understanding of accounting and business processes.
  • Keen interest in the IFRS technical aspects of accounting issues and their application to the business.
  • Strong critical thinking and problem-solving skills.
  • Great teammate, able to contribute and collaborate effectively.
  • Strong interpersonal, organizational and personal project leadership skills.
  • High attention to detail and excellent analytical and writing skills.
  • Creative, flexible, and motivated.
  • Produce results with accuracy and a high quality of work.

 

 

 

Job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Take on a lead project role on the implementation of new accounting standards. This includes understanding new accounting pronouncements, interpreting the related guidance, and working closely with the various business units in assessing the impact.
  • Review contracts and agreements, identifying accounting implications, reviewing and/or developing accounting models, and quantifying the impact.
  • Provide support to business development activities including acquisitions, disposals, commercial agreements, and strategic partnerships.
  • Support the drafting of any new or changed accounting policies and develop new procedures as required to ensure all requirements are met on a going-forward basis.
  • Support the review process with management and external auditors.
  • Monitor changing accounting standards and proactively perform research to identify current relevant accounting or reporting changes affecting the organization with regards to that area. Identify detailed alternatives, implications, and resolutions.
  • Serve as a company-wide technical accounting resource for ad-hoc questions and initiatives.
